Detailed description
The principal goal of this study is to describe the epidemiology of breast cancer in the Brazilian population. Other specific goals are: * To evaluate the demographic and socio-demographic profile, comorbidities and reproductive risks, anthropometric profile and family history. * Characterize the breast tumors immunophenotype through anatomopathological data, such as: tumor grade, estrogen receptor, progesterone receptor, HER2, Ki67. * Describe the screening tests, main symptoms and cancer stage in the moment of the diagnosis. * Describe the initial cancer treatment and locally advanced such as surgery, radiotherapy, chemotherapy and endocrine therapy. * Describe palliative treatment for recurrent or metastatic breast cancer: chemotherapy, radiotherapy, biphosphonate, and others. * Evaluate the clinical outcomes such as: local or diffuse relapse, period of time until progression to metastatic cancer, global lifespan and specific breast cancer lifespan. * Evaluate clinical complications of the metastatic disease, such as: brain metastasis, spinal cord compression, skeletal related events. * Analyze the demographical and socio-economical characteristics, clinical-pathological characteristics of the tumor, treatment, clinical outcomes, type of institution (private/public), and other factors that may impact clinical outcome.

Inclusion criteria
* Woman ≥ 18 years old * Invasive breast cancer stage I to IV proven by histology or cytology * Patients with new pathological diagnosis of invasive primary BC after the site activation date * Pathological diagnosis of invasive breast cancer during recruitment (6 months before center activation or until 3000 patients included) * New primary cancer on the same breast or contralateral breast. * Patient's medical chart is available and adequate for data collection * Patient properly signed the informed consent form
